导读:MySQL是一种开源的关系型数据库管理系统,它广泛应用于各种网站和应用程序中 。但是,许多用户发现MySQL占用了大量的电脑资源 , 导致电脑变慢或崩溃 。本文将介绍MySQL占用电脑资源的原因以及如何解决这个问题 。
1. MySQL占用CPU资源
当MySQL在处理大量数据时,它会占用大量的CPU资源 。这可能会导致电脑变慢或崩溃 。为了解决这个问题 , 可以通过优化查询语句、增加索引、调整缓存大小等方式来减少MySQL的CPU占用率 。
2. MySQL占用内存资源
MySQL需要使用大量的内存来缓存数据和执行查询 。如果服务器上的内存不足,MySQL就会开始使用硬盘空间作为虚拟内存,这会显著降低性能 。为了解决这个问题,可以增加服务器上的内存,或者通过调整MySQL的配置文件来限制其内存使用量 。
3. MySQL占用磁盘资源
MySQL需要大量的磁盘空间来存储数据和日志文件 。如果磁盘空间不足 , MySQL可能会停止工作或崩溃 。为了解决这个问题 , 可以定期清理无用的数据,或者将数据迁移到更大的磁盘上 。
4. MySQL占用网络资源
当MySQL与其他应用程序通信时,它会占用一定的网络带宽 。如果网络带宽不足,MySQL可能会变得非常缓慢 。为了解决这个问题,可以增加网络带宽,或者通过优化查询语句和减少数据传输量来降低MySQL的网络占用率 。
【mysql数据库内存占用高 mysql占用电脑资源吗】总结:MySQL是一种功能强大的数据库管理系统,但它也会占用大量的电脑资源 。为了避免这个问题,我们需要对MySQL进行优化和配置,以减少其CPU、内存、磁盘和网络占用率 。只要正确地配置MySQL,就可以使其在不影响电脑性能的情况下提供出色的数据库服务 。
- mysql游标和存储过程是什么 mysql游标表名为变量
- 如何使用cmd命令行提示符登录mysql服务器 cmd中登陆mysql
- mysql怎么设置时区 mysql时间显示设置
- 招聘要精通mysql
- mysql 65535 8192 限制 mysql限制资源使用
- mysql有topn
- mysql协议包解析 mysqlicp协议
- mysql子查询和连接查询 mysql子查询插入
- Mysql使用索引查询 mysql使用round
- mongodb查看数据库大小 查看mongodb集群容量
